Tips for increasing Jeep Wrangler’s fuel efficiency 

Here are some quick ways to improve your Jeep Wrangler’s fuel efficiency: 

  • Maintain the engine through regular service. You may go for an oil change, change the tires and brakes, and even replace the air filter for efficiency.
  • Avoid adding heavy loads, which reduces your Jeep Wrangler’s fuel efficiency. 
  • Install new hood latches, which improve the overall aerodynamics. 
  • Drive your Jeep Wrangler regularly and test the fuel efficiency to determine its gas tank size.
  • Avoiding the roof racks if you aren’t using them is also a good idea.
  • Check your Jeep’s tire pressure regularly.
  • Don’t accelerate too much. Harsh acceleration may consume a lot of fuel.
